Compound Interest
Compound interest is interest calculated on both your original balance and on any interest that has already accumulated. Unlike simple interest, which only applies to the initial amount, compound interest means your balance grows at an accelerating rate over time. This works in your favor when you're saving or investing, and against you when you're carrying debt.
The compounding frequency — daily, monthly, or annually — affects how quickly interest accumulates. More frequent compounding periods generally result in a higher effective annual rate (EAR) than the stated nominal rate.
How Compound Interest Actually Works
The core idea is straightforward: when interest is added to a balance, that new, larger balance becomes the base for calculating the next round of interest. This cycle repeats every compounding period — daily, monthly, or annually depending on the account or loan terms.
Consider a simple illustration. If you deposit $1,000 at a 5% annual interest rate, you'd earn $50 in the first year, bringing your balance to $1,050. In year two, that 5% applies to $1,050 — not just your original $1,000 — so you earn $52.50 instead. The amounts seem small early on, but the gap between compound and simple growth widens substantially over decades.
This mechanism is sometimes described as "interest on interest," and it's why understanding key savings and debt terms like APY (annual percentage yield) matters. APY reflects compounding, while the stated interest rate alone often doesn't.

When Compound Interest Works For You
On the saving and investing side, compound interest rewards patience. The longer money stays invested or deposited, the more compounding cycles it goes through — and each cycle builds on a larger base than the last.
This is why financial educators often emphasize starting early. A person who begins contributing to a retirement account in their mid-twenties and stops after ten years may still accumulate more than someone who waits until their mid-thirties and contributes steadily for thirty years — assuming the same rate of return. Time in the market, or time in an interest-bearing account, is the variable that separates moderate outcomes from substantial ones.
Reinvesting dividends or earned interest, rather than withdrawing it, is what keeps the compounding engine running. Pulling out earnings interrupts the cycle and flattens the growth curve.

When Compound Interest Works Against You
The same mechanics that build savings can rapidly deepen debt. Credit card balances are a common example: many cards compound interest daily, applying your APR to whatever balance you're carrying — including interest charges already added from prior days. If you make only the minimum payment each month, a significant portion of it covers interest rather than principal, and the remaining balance keeps compounding.
This is one reason consumer debt can feel immovable. The mechanics of credit and borrowing mean that a high APR, combined with daily compounding and partial payments, creates a cycle that's costly to break without targeted effort.
For readers thinking through whether to prioritize debt payoff or savings, the savings-vs-debt dilemma often comes down to comparing the interest rate on your debt against the expected return on your savings or investments. When debt carries a higher rate than savings can earn, paying it down first is generally the more financially sound move — though individual circumstances vary.
Putting Compound Interest in Context
Understanding which side of compound interest you're on at any given time is a practical starting point for financial decision-making. Carrying high-interest debt while also maintaining savings can mean compound interest is working in both directions simultaneously — growing your savings slowly while shrinking your net position through debt costs.
The principles behind sustainable debt repayment often include targeting your highest-rate balances first, precisely because those are the accounts where compounding is working most aggressively against you.
